Mizaistom "Cross Game" ability is pretty interesting.

Strong points: it immobilizes several targets for a decent amount of time.

Weak points: Activation needs
1. Show a card to the target
2. Warn the targets of how they should behave
3. Flip the card and shout the command

So it isn't really an ability for high speed combat / someone that knows how it works.

Of the chains we know about so far (everything excluding the index finger), the only one with the Spiders limitation is Chain Jail.

Plus Kurapika with red eyes can have max Nen in all areas, so he can theoretically just fight without any hatsu like Gon and still be strong.
